Press conferenceLFC Women team news: Bergstrom, O'Sullivan, Parry and more
Liverpool FC Women will have Alice Bergstrom and Denise O’Sullivan back available this weekend, but Lucy Parry is sidelined by injury.
January signings Bergstrom and O’Sullivan were not involved in last Sunday’s 2-0 home win over Leicester City in the Barclays Women’s Super League.
Parry, meanwhile, started that fixture but had to be withdrawn during the second half.
Head coach Gareth Taylor provided updates on those three, and other fitness situations within his squad, at his press conference to preview this Sunday’s 12pm GMT kick-off at Brighton & Hove Albion.
“We have Denise back for this weekend, which is really pleasing,” said Taylor.
“We’ve had her out on the pitch over the last few days. With her experience and understanding, that certainly helps when we haven’t got too many midfielders to call on.
“Lucy Parry unfortunately won’t be available for the weekend. She had to come off in the game against Leicester, as everyone could see, which is a shame.
“As to the estimated time to return, it’s really hard to know at the moment. It’s a bit of a shame for Paz because she got a good opportunity and she was looking fine within the game but sustained an issue.
“I felt like the substitutes did really well when they came on, because it’s never easy. Gemma Bonner stepped in and did great.
“Good to get Anna Josendal a little bit of game time at the end of the game – I think that was something that was really important for her. A big Liverpool fan, it meant so much to her.
“We’ve been waiting a long time for that one, we’ve had to be patient. But she’s building herself up in the right way and has now had a really good week of training, so gives us some options.
“Alice Bergstrom will train with the team tomorrow and will travel as part of the squad at the weekend.
“That’s really helpful that unfortunately we lose Paz, but we get Alice back and we get Anna Josendal a little bit closer.
“Zara Shaw is doing well. She just needs plenty of training and at the moment she just needs to build up her training load. But she’s looking good and she’s doing really well.
“Of course, the other ones are still quite a way from being back in with the team.”
